Best Months to Visit
The best months to visit the Empire State Building and the Statue of Liberty are from September to November and from March to May. These months offer mild weather, fewer crowds, and shorter lines, making it easier to enjoy your visit. Here are some reasons why these months are the best time to visit:
Weather
September to November and March to May offer mild weather, with average temperatures ranging from 50°F to 70°F (10°C to 21°C). This is ideal for outdoor activities, such as taking a stroll around the Statue of Liberty or enjoying the views from the Empire State Building’s observation decks.
Crowds
These months are considered shoulder season, which means there are fewer tourists and shorter lines. This makes it easier to get around, take photos, and enjoy your visit without feeling rushed or overwhelmed.

Best Times of Day to Visit

Early Morning
Visiting the Empire State Building and the Statue of Liberty early in the morning is a great way to beat the crowds. The lines are shorter, and you can enjoy the views without feeling rushed. Additionally, the early morning light is often softer and more flattering for photography.
Late Afternoon
Visiting the Empire State Building and the Statue of Liberty in the late afternoon is another great option. The sun is lower in the sky, which can create beautiful golden hour lighting. Additionally, the crowds are smaller, and you can enjoy the views without feeling overwhelmed.
Best Days of the Week to Visit
The best days of the week to visit the Empire State Building and the Statue of Liberty are Tuesdays, Wednesdays, and Thursdays. Here are some reasons why:
Less Crowded
These days tend to be less crowded than Mondays, Fridays, and weekends, when tourists and locals often visit. This makes it easier to get around, take photos, and enjoy your visit without feeling rushed or overwhelmed.
Shorter Lines
The lines for the Empire State Building and the Statue of Liberty are often shorter on Tuesdays, Wednesdays, and Thursdays. This means you can spend more time enjoying the views and less time waiting in line.
